Minimum Qualifications

  • Current dental hygienist license in Ohio and an Associate’s or Bachelor’s degree in dental hygiene (as required).
  • Strong understanding of dentistry, dental hygiene procedures, patient screening, and medical history documentation.
  • CPR Certification.

Preferred Experience

  • Both new graduates and experienced hygienists are encouraged to apply.
  • Familiarity with Velscope, Diagnodent, digital scanners, digital x-rays, and electronic medical record systems.
  • A commitment to ongoing learning and skill development to meet patient needs and provide preventive care and overall dental health maintenance.
  • Clinical needs as required by the office.

Physical Requirements

  • Ability to perform essential duties as required by the office, doctor, or organization, with or without reasonable accommodation. Accommodations may be made for individuals with disabilities to perform essential job functions.
  • Prolonged periods of sitting and standing.
  • Must be capable of lifting and carrying up to 45 pounds occasionally.
  • Availability to participate in virtual or in-person training sessions periodically throughout the year.
  • To maintain a safe and healthy environment for both team members and patients, a tuberculosis (TB) test is mandatory for all new hires in dental office roles. This standard requirement must be completed before starting employment. The test will be arranged during the pre-employment process, with necessary guidance provided. This requirement does not apply in Florida and Tennessee.
